背景介绍
  • Peroxisome proliferator-activated receptor gamma (PPAR-γ or PPARG), also known as the glitazone reverse insulin resistance receptor, or NR1C3 (nuclear receptor subfamily 1, group C, member 3) is a type II nuclear receptor functioning as a transcription factor that in humans is encoded by the PPARG gene. PPARγ is mainly present in adipose tissue, colon and macrophages. Two isoforms of PPARG are detected in the human and in the mouse: PPAR-γ1 (found in nearly all tissues except muscle) and PPAR-γ2 (mostly found in adipose tissue and the intestine).

  • ChIP

    • Chromatin immunoprecipitation (ChIP) was performed on HDLM-2 cells cross - linked with 1% formaldehyde for 10 min, then chromatin was fragmented by sonication. Parallel reactions used PPARγ Recombinant Rabbit mAb (SDT-556-108) and Rabbit mAb IgG Isotype Control (SDT-R173) at 1:50 for immunoprecipitation.
      Post -immunoprecipitation, both samples were washed, eluted, and cross - links reversed. Purified DNA was analyzed by qPCR.
      qPCR showed the enrichment of STON2, FOXN3 and SAT-α in PPARγ Recombinant
      Rabbit mAb (SDT-556-108)-immunoprecipitated sample.
